Its a 99 Model R34 GTT Manual Turbo

I recently was given a work car so the car only gets driven at nights (sometimes) and weekends.

Ive had it for just over a year and bought it from someone who imported it for me.

The car has 120,XXX on the clock and has just had a service and new timing belt done.

The car has 9 months of rego still on it aswell...

Basic mods include:

BC Racing Adjustable coilovers

D1R Rims... 9inch front... 10inch rears

Cooling pro FMIC

3.5" Hi Flo Cat

3,5" Inch HKS exhaust

Dump Pipe

Front Pipe

Pod Filter

Greddy turbo timer

Greddy Profec B Boost controller

7" Double Din Pioneer DVD Player

After market tinted windows

The car has been regularly serviced. The car gets washed and cleaned weekly and is kept in a garage.
